Synopsis

Cover by Joe Doolin. Edited by Jerry Iger. Stories and art by Alex Blum, Gus Schrotter and Robert Webb. An influential anthology starring jungle hero Sheena, featuring early art by legendary comics artists in the Eisner-Iger Shop. A greedy trader tries to frame Sheena for murder; Agent ZX-5 impersonates a scientist and gets help from a leggy spy disguised as a dance-hall girl. The debut of Ginger Maguire, Sky Girl, who is described on her splash page as "A gallon of trouble in a half pint bottle, hair of stop-light red, go-light green in her eyes."
